SQL单行函数详解:基础操作与应用

需积分: 14 3 下载量 86 浏览量 更新于2024-08-15 收藏 17.21MB PPT 举报
本文主要介绍了SQL语言中的单行函数,这是一种在处理查询结果时非常有用的工具。单行函数允许开发者根据查询返回的每一条记录计算或转换一个值,这些函数通常接收一个或多个参数,包括常量、列名和表达式。它们具有以下特性: 1. 作用范围:单行函数针对查询的每一行数据执行操作,每个记录都会独立地得到一个结果。 2. 返回值:函数可能返回与输入类型不同的新值,这意味着它们具有一定的灵活性,能够处理不同类型的数据转换。 3. 应用场合:单行函数可以嵌入到SQL的多个部分,如SELECT语句的表达式中、WHERE子句中筛选条件,以及ORDER BY子句中用于排序。 尽管文章开始部分提到了Oracle 11g的安装步骤,但这部分内容并不直接与单行函数相关。Oracle 11g是一个特定版本的数据库管理系统,它的安装涉及到一系列步骤,如下载安装包、配置安全更新、选择安装选项、设置数据库参数等。在安装过程中,用户会创建数据库并配置不同权限的用户,例如普通用户SCOTT、普通管理员SYSTEM以及超级管理员SYS。 然而,当提到数据库安装完成后,特别是用户账户管理和数据库配置时,虽然可能会用到数据库功能来操作数据,但这并不是单行函数的详细介绍。因此,如果需要深入学习SQL单行函数的具体用法,例如SQL Server的CASE函数、MySQL的IFNULL()函数或Oracle的DBMS_METADATA.GET_COLUMN_INFO(),应当转向专门讨论这些函数的章节或者教程。 总结来说,文章的核心内容是关于SQL单行函数的基础概念和应用场景,而Oracle 11g的安装步骤仅作为引入背景,实际教学重点应放在如何在查询中有效地运用单行函数以优化数据处理上。如果你需要了解如何在Oracle PL/SQL中编写和使用单行函数,例如编写带有条件判断的函数或进行数据类型转换,这将是接下来讨论的重点。